David was cast out of his home in the Pleasant Grove neighborhood of Dallas. Texas. His parents drove him out into the cotton fields near Corsicana, where he found refuge from an elderly couple, Harold and Maggie Reynolds. A Mexican family of migrant cotton pickers took the young boy to the vast cotton fields of Texas where he became enamored of the migrant way of life. And he became enamored of the young Mexican girl, Rosa Maria Ramirez, who vowed to be forever faithful. Together David and Rosa Maria, Rosie, began the long and prominent line of sons and daughters that spanned many years and many regions of America.
